Gloucester City owes their pitching crew a big pat on the back after their performance on Saturday. They skirted past the St. Joseph Wildcats 2-0. The Lions were shut out 1-0 the last time they took on the Wildcats, so the Lions were just returning the favor.
Gloucester City is on a roll lately: they've won four of their last five contests. That's provided a nice bump to their 11-5 record this season. Those victories came thanks in part to their pitching effort, having only surrendered 2.4 runs on average over those games. As for St. Joseph, their loss ended a six-game streak of away wins and brought them to 14-5.
Coming up, Gloucester City will square off against Cherokee at 4:00 p.m. on Monday. As for St. Joseph, they will challenge Hammonton at 6:00 p.m. on Tuesday. The two teams have allowed few runs on average (the Wildcats 3.3, the Blue Devils 2.9) so any runs scored will be well earned.
